es怎么建ftp服务器_FTP

Elasticsearch(简称ES)本身并不支持FTP服务器的搭建。如果你需要在服务器上搭建FTP,可以考虑使用如FileZilla Server、ProFTPD等专门的FTP服务器软件。

在数字化时代,FTP(文件传输协议)服务器的建立可以大大简化文件的存储与分享过程,特别是对于使用Elasticsearch (ES) 了解如何在ES上建立FTP服务器显得尤为重要,下面将详细介绍在Elasticsearch (ES) 上建立FTP服务器的具体步骤和注意事项,并提供相关的技巧及建议:

es怎么建ftp服务器_FTP
(图片来源网络,侵删)

一、安装和配置Elasticsearch (ES)

1、下载与安装

选择版本:访问Elasticsearch官网,根据操作系统选择合适的版本进行下载。

安装过程:根据下载的安装包指引完成安装,过程中需注意Java环境的配置,确保安装过程中无明显错误提示。

验证安装:通过运行Elasticsearch并访问其默认地址(通常为http://localhost:9200/),查看是否能够正常启动和访问。

2、基本配置

配置文件:找到Elasticsearch的配置文件(elasticsearch.yml),进行必要的配置,如设置集群名称、节点名称等。

网络设置:确保Elasticsearch监听的地址是可以被外部访问的,这对后续FTP服务器的配置至关重要。

es怎么建ftp服务器_FTP
(图片来源网络,侵删)

安全配置:考虑启用SSL/TLS加密,保证数据传输的安全性。

利用ES创建FTP服务器

1、安装FTP服务器软件

选择软件:虽然Elasticsearch本身不直接提供FTP服务,但可以在ES所在的服务器上安装如FileZilla Server等FTP服务器软件。

配置FTP服务:安装FTP服务器软件后,需要根据实际需求进行配置,包括用户账号、权限、根目录等。

2、与ES集成

数据存储:配置FTP服务器的数据存储路径,使其指向Elasticsearch的数据存储目录或通过API与ES进行数据交换。

权限控制:合理配置FTP用户的权限,确保其对ES数据的访问和操作符合企业的信息安全政策。

3、测试与验证

es怎么建ftp服务器_FTP
(图片来源网络,侵删)

连接测试:使用FTP客户端软件尝试连接到刚刚配置的FTP服务器,检查是否能够成功登录并操作数据。

功能测试:上传、下载文件,验证文件是否能正确保存到Elasticsearch中,以及是否能从Elasticsearch中正确读取。

常见问题及解决方案

1、性能优化

资源分配:监控FTP服务器的运行状态,合理分配硬件资源,如增加内存、优化磁盘I/O等。

缓存设置:调整Elasticsearch的缓存策略,优化数据查询和索引性能。

2、安全保障

强密码策略:要求FTP用户使用复杂密码,定期更换。

防火墙设置:配置服务器防火墙,限制不必要的外部访问。

建立和维护一个FTP服务器是一个涉及多个步骤的过程,特别是在Elasticsearch上进行配置时,更需要细心和周到的规划,通过上述步骤和建议的实施,可以帮助用户高效且安全地在Elasticsearch上建立FTP服务器,从而促进数据共享和团队协作的效率。

【版权声明】:本站所有内容均来自网络,若无意侵犯到您的权利,请及时与我们联系将尽快删除相关内容!

(0)
热舞的头像热舞
上一篇 2024-07-11 00:05
下一篇 2024-07-11 00:09

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

联系我们

QQ-14239236

在线咨询: QQ交谈

邮件:asy@cxas.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信